Kinds Of Back Doors


Different families and homes might require numerous back door types. Below is a table summing up typical kinds of back entrances and their special features.

Type of Back Door

Features

Benefits

Standard Single Door

A single slab door that swings open.

Basic style, space-efficient, simple to install.

Sliding Glass Door

Large glass panels that slide open horizontally.

Deals natural light, space-saving, connects inside and outdoors.

French Doors

Double doors hinged at the center.

Elegant, needs more area, provides a wide entry.

Bi-Fold Doors

Several panels that fold to one side.

Modern visual appeals, ideal for wide openings, takes full advantage of area.

Storm Door

An extra door installed in front of the back door.

Supplies additional protection versus the components, includes insulation.

The Installation Process


The installation of a back entrance includes numerous essential actions. Below is a summary of the typical process usually followed by specialists:

  1. Assessment and Measurement: Specialists will determine the existing door frame to make sure that the new door fits appropriately.
  2. Selection of Door: Homeowners discuss their requirements and preferences with the expert, who helps pick the best door type and material.
  3. Removal of the Old Door: The existing door is carefully removed in addition to any hardware, guaranteeing minimal damage to the surrounding structure.
  4. Preparation of Installation Area: Specialists examine and prepare the door frame, making necessary changes to ensure a correct fit.
  5. Installation of The New Door: The new back entrance is installed, including all essential hardware (hinges, locks, deals with).
  6. Weatherproofing and Sealing: Weatherstripping and sealants are applied to ensure that the door is insulated and secured versus the components.
  7. Final Inspection: The professional will carry out a thorough check to make sure whatever is functioning and safe and secure, followed by a walkthrough with the house owner.

Frequently asked questions


What is the typical cost of back entrance installation?

The average cost can vary depending on numerous aspects, including door type, product, labor, and location. Typically, property owners can anticipate to pay between ₤ 500 and ₤ 2,500 for the whole task.

Can I set up a back door myself?

While DIY installation is possible, it is frequently advised to hire specialists to guarantee appropriate fitting, insulation, and security. Errors throughout the installation can cause pricey repair work down the line.

How long does the installation procedure take?

Normally, the installation can take between 3 to 6 hours, depending on the intricacy of the task and whether any structural modifications need to be made.

What kind of back entrance is best for my home?
